Vrishchikasana (Scoropion Posture)

Sit on your feet and bend forward. Place the forearms on the ground firmly. Then, with a slight jerk, raise your feet up. Slowly bend your waist, legs and feet towards the head. Thus, the feet should come over the head and the body should rest on the forearms. Try to maintain this posture for some time.


Benefits:-It increases the strength of the arms, makes the spinal cord elastic, helps in overcoming laziness; prevents the disorders of spleen liver, kidneys and stomach and generally makes the body healthy and strong.
